Output 8e31cd7e98b4e23426fe3d36616a6f564c0ef98bc2033d5f7ec5d2270b369a21:0

value
709907559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a0c702daffbb4c2e5f7c13fb852e2530ea1625b OP_EQUAL
address
M8pHtZzKYQGvFRhuxTz71Qvh8G1FMt7nh2
transaction
8e31cd7e98b4e23426fe3d36616a6f564c0ef98bc2033d5f7ec5d2270b369a21
spent
true